The Library of Congress has a couple of maps on line showing entrenchments in 1862.

"Map of the country between Monterey, Tenn: & Corinth, Miss: showing the lines of entrenchments made & the routes followed by the U.S. forces under the command of Maj. Genl. Halleck, U.S. Army, in their advance upon Corinth in May 1862".

Very detailed.

Just a little note, Monterey Tennessee has been gone for a long time. What you are looking for now is the town of Michie. If you look across from the Michie Post Office today you will see the Ole Monterey Cafe! I have an old map of West Tennessee and a lot of towns just no longer exist or have changed names like Monterey did.
